Summary: Explorer: New deployments and pods dont refresh properly in explorer tree
Key: JBIDE-21515
URL: https://issues.jboss.org/browse/JBIDE-21515
Project: Tools (JBoss Tools)
Issue Type: Bug
Components: openshift
Affects Versions: 4.3.1.Beta1
Reporter: Jeff Cantrill
Assignee: Jeff Cantrill
Fix For: 4.3.1.Beta2
Expanding the explorer tree of a project to see the deployments and pods and then adding a new deployment from the server causes the display to show the wrong nodes and not receive any updates. See screen shot attached:
Demonstrated by:
# From eclipse, add a new project
# Expand project . note: no deployments
# From cli, add a service
# Note screen 'updates' but there is no deployment, just an empty node.
